**Postmortem timeline — Tithely Receipts outage, entry 4**

14:22 — The Brackford donation-receipt mailer began silently dropping messages after a template migration left a null locale field. No alerts fired because the queue drained normally; receipts were rendered empty and discarded by the spam filter on our own relay. Marisol rolled back the template pack at 14:51 and replayed the dead-letter queue. For the replayed batch, the identifying build token is recorded below.

build token for tajeg-bajep: htk14_409ba9df6b8acb

Ticket: CACHE-1187 — Expired credentials blocking postmortem tooling

The Fennelgate stale-cache postmortem dashboard stopped loading because the metrics-reader credential expired last week. On-call should swap in the freshly issued key and confirm the cache-hit graphs repopulate. A new key was minted this morning and is included below for immediate use.

app token of fajop-fahif = qvz4-AnML

Auth, session, and
// profile logic now live in separate services; these values govern the
// token-exchange shim that bridges old callers until the Orvale gateway
// migration completes. For review purposes: nothing here grants elevated
// scope, and all TTLs were kept at or below the monolith's originals.
// Rotation cadence is enforced upstream by the Ketterly scheduler. The
// bridge constants currently in effect are listed below.

tuning table, kawep-tawif:
CAPS = {
    "olidor": 80,
    "belion": 7,
    "quenys": 225,
    "druox": 839,
    "fraath": 482,
}

Alert: the Quillgate public REST API is returning inconsistent page tokens on the /collections endpoint. Clients iterating past page three receive duplicate records, and some integrators have reported infinite loops. The regression traces to the Fernlock cursor refactor shipped last Tuesday. Hold the pending release until the fix lands and the contract tests pass. Rollback steps and affected endpoint details are documented on the internal page below.

operations page: https://confluence.lumicsys.internal/projects/display/projects/display